Binary tree traversal techniques
WebThe term 'tree traversal' means traversing or visiting each node of a tree. There is a single way to traverse the linear data structure such as linked list, queue, and stack. … WebJan 24, 2024 · Traversal of binary tree: One of the most important operations on a binary tree is traversal, moving through all the nodes of the binary tree, visiting each one in turn.
Binary tree traversal techniques
Did you know?
WebApr 16, 2024 · A tree is a special case of a graph, and therefore the graph traversal algorithms of the previous chapter also apply to trees. A graph traversal can start at any node, but in the case of a tree the traversal always starts at the root node. Binary trees can be traversed in three additional ways. The following tree will be used as the recurring ... WebApr 13, 2024 · File System: Binary tree traversal algorithms like in-order, pre-order, and post-order can be used to traverse and manage a file system directory structure. …
WebAug 3, 2024 · In-order traversal of a binary tree first traverses the left subtree then the root and finally the right subtree. The algorithm for in-order traversal is as follows: Call inorder () on left subtree. Traverse the root. Call inorder () on right subtree. The in-order traversal of the tree above is: 3 1 4 0 2 The java code is as follows :
http://www.cs.umsl.edu/~sanjiv/classes/cs5130/lectures/search.pdf WebOct 21, 2024 · The pre-order binary tree traversal involve visit the current node followed by left sub-tree and finally the right sub-tree. Here is a high-level algorithm for preorder BST traversal. //Preorder BST tree …
WebMar 23, 2024 · The binary search tree is used in searching and sorting techniques. #5) Expression Tree A binary tree that is used to evaluate simple arithmetic expressions is called an expression tree. A simple expression tree is shown below. In the above sample expression tree, we represent the expression (a+b) / (a-b).
WebThree standard ways to traverse a binary tree T with root R are preorder, inorder , postorder, are as follows: Preorder: Process root R. Travel in the left subtree of R in preorder. Travel in the right subtree of R in preorder. Inorder: Travel in left subtree of R in inorder. Process root R. Travel in right subtree of R in inorder. Postorder: birthday message for friend femaleWebBinary Tree Structure -- a quick introduction to binary trees and the code that operates on them Section 2. Binary Tree Problems -- practice problems in increasing order of difficulty Section 3. C Solutions -- solution code to … danny thomas coffee table true truthWebOn the initial call to the preorder() procedure, we pass it the root of the binary tree. To convert the pseudocode above to a right-to-left traversal, just swap left and right so that … birthday message for grandmotherWebAug 26, 2024 · A binary tree is a type of tree in which every parent node has at most two children. Traversal of Binary Trees: There are three ways to traverse a binary tree. We can also use them , with few ... birthday message for godmotherhttp://cslibrary.stanford.edu/110/BinaryTrees.html danny thomas coffee tableWebFeb 17, 2024 · In the preorder traversal of a binary tree, the nodes are visited in the following sequence: Root->Left->Right. ... As we have seen the algorithm and dry run for each of the three techniques, now let us look at the code to implement all three traversals, Inorder Traversal, Postorder Traversal and Preorder Traversal in an iterative and … birthday message for goddaughterWebThere are three ways which we use to traverse a tree − In-order Traversal Pre-order Traversal Post-order Traversal We shall now look at the implementation of tree traversal in C programming language here using the following … danny thomas ethnic background